Milwaukie, OR. - Other LanguagesAlthough finding a drug rehab to attend can seem to be an overwhelming task, discovering one that provides services for other languages is an added challenge. However, these days many programs employ staff members who are bilingual. When you have identified a rehab program that meets your needs, speak to their staff about the possibility of providing their services other languages during you or your loved one's time in treatment. Although they may not initially have the capability to provide their services in other languages they may be able to find a way to accommodate your needs. Often the rehab program will do its best to to provide special services in order to help everybody they can.
